Students getting lots of use from the Cube 3d Printer from 3DSystems

Here are three examples of how TCC is making the most of there 3d printer! 


Student from the vocational Technical department at Toledo Community College attending the building construction class in form 4  printed a stair so they can show their teacher before actual construction. This will be used for completion of their School Base Assignment in fulfillment of their CSEC (Caribbean Secondary Education Certificate) requirements.   We printed it on the Cube printer and after approval by the teacher the students headed to the wood works.


A reusable frog and internal organs has been printed for the Biology department to use.


The Geography department is printing maps of  South America so the students can learn about the names of the countries and how they go together on the map.

New Models, Applications and New Opportunity

The teachers at TCC are working to integrate the donated Cube 3d Printer into all areas of the school. Creating artistic designs to demonstration models for science classes.



The minds at TCC now have the ability to quickly create objects that may be difficult to get in Punta Gorda in a matter of hours, that may have taken days or weeks to find. 

A Christmas gift of ten print material cartridges in many new colors should be arriving at the school this week. We cant wait to see what will be made next.
